我在AWSElasticBeanstalk下使用Python处理jpeg文件时遇到了一些问题。我在.ebextensions/python.config文件中有这个:packages:yum:libjpeg-turbo-devel:[]libpng-devel:[]freetype-devel:[]...所以我相信我已经安装了libjpeg并且可以正常工作(我试过libjpeg-devel,但是yum找不到这个包)。另外,我的requirements.txt中有这个:Pillow==2.5.1...所以我相信我已经安装了Pillow并在我的环境中工作。然后,由于我有Pillow和lib
我尝试在12.04ubuntu服务器上安装reddit,但出现错误请查看下面来自终端的行。请帮我解决它。我在ff行“sudopythonsetup.pydevelop”后收到此错误我已经使用PPA安装了所有必要的依赖项CannotfindCython.SkippingCythonbuild.CannotfindBaseplate.SkippingThriftbuild.runningdevelopChecking.pthfilesupportin/usr/local/lib/python2.7/dist-packages//usr/bin/python-E-cpassTESTPASSE
我知道这个问题看起来像是重复的,但我已经按照许多关于如何正确安装PIL的在线说明进行操作,但没有一个有效。我已经尝试了所有方法:PythonImageLibraryfailswithmessage"decoderJPEGnotavailable"-PIL没有成功。当我运行sudopipinstallpil时,最糟糕的是,出现误导性错误。Jpeg、Freetyle等支持都列为可用。但是当使用PIL运行一些python代码时,出现臭名昭著的“解码器jpeg不可用”的IOError。即使将.solibjpeg文件符号链接(symboliclink)到/usr/lib之后,也没有任何效果。有什
我一直在尝试将1750*1750图像输入Tensorflow,但在使用tf.image.decode_jpeg()函数将图像转换为Tensor后,我不知道如何标记和输入数据。目前,我的代码是:importtensorflowastfimportnumpyasnpimportimageflowimportos,globsess=tf.InteractiveSession()defread_jpeg(filename_queue):reader=tf.WholeFileReader()key,value=reader.read(filename_queue)my_img=tf.image.
如标题所说,我有一个表示图像内容的字节数组(可以是jpeg或png)。我想在常规Canvas对象上绘制它我该怎么做?更新我试过这个(不成功):(imgData是通过WebSockify以字节数组“原样”发送到客户端的png)functiondraw(imgData){"usestrict";varcanvas=document.getElementById("myCanvas");varctx=canvas.getContext("2d");varrdr=newFileReader();varimgBlob=newBlob([imgData],{type:"image/png"});r
如标题所说,我有一个表示图像内容的字节数组(可以是jpeg或png)。我想在常规Canvas对象上绘制它我该怎么做?更新我试过这个(不成功):(imgData是通过WebSockify以字节数组“原样”发送到客户端的png)functiondraw(imgData){"usestrict";varcanvas=document.getElementById("myCanvas");varctx=canvas.getContext("2d");varrdr=newFileReader();varimgBlob=newBlob([imgData],{type:"image/png"});r
本期内容总结:在做后端开发的过程中,经常会处理到将视频或者图片返回给前端。下面将封装一种可以简单的方法,前端只需要拼接接口地址+地址链接,即可播放下载。@GetMapping(value="/videoOrImagePlay")@Slf4jpublicvoidvideoOrImagePlay(HttpServletRequestrequest,HttpServletResponseresponse,@RequestParam("path")Stringpath){ InputStreamin=null; ServletOutputStreamout=null; try{ //文件后缀名校验
我出版打印版、PDF版和Kindle/MOBI版的技术书籍,EPUB正在制作中。Kindle不支持等宽字体,这对源代码列表很有用。制作等宽字体的唯一方法是将文本(Java源代码、HTML、XML等)转换为JPEG图像。更具体地说,由于分页问题,给定的输入ASCII文件需要分成每片约6行,每片变成JPEG,因此列表可以跨越一个屏幕。这是皇家的痛苦。我目前的机制包括:运行expand以设置一致的2空格制表符大小,通过管道传输到...a2ps,通过管道传输到...添加"%%LanguageLevel:3\n"行的小Perl片段,该行通过管道传输到...ImageMagick的conver
我出版打印版、PDF版和Kindle/MOBI版的技术书籍,EPUB正在制作中。Kindle不支持等宽字体,这对源代码列表很有用。制作等宽字体的唯一方法是将文本(Java源代码、HTML、XML等)转换为JPEG图像。更具体地说,由于分页问题,给定的输入ASCII文件需要分成每片约6行,每片变成JPEG,因此列表可以跨越一个屏幕。这是皇家的痛苦。我目前的机制包括:运行expand以设置一致的2空格制表符大小,通过管道传输到...a2ps,通过管道传输到...添加"%%LanguageLevel:3\n"行的小Perl片段,该行通过管道传输到...ImageMagick的conver
目录一、问题描述二、程序设计1.程序输入2.程序输出3.程序功能三、程序实现原理四、程序具体实现1.模块设计编辑2.程序测试与分析3.代码附录五、分析总结一、问题描述使用Jsteg和F5隐写算法对图像进行隐写与隐写分析二、程序设计1.程序输入task.m:标准图像Lena.tiff,供Jsteg算法隐藏的随机数据data1和供F5算法隐藏的随机数据data2;Jsteg_in.m:隐藏数据data和载体图像矩阵cover;Jsteg_out.m:载密图像矩阵stego和嵌入率ER;F5_in.m:隐藏数据data和载体图像矩阵cover;F5_out.m:载密图像矩阵stego和嵌入率ER;